Wow 4kg of caustic in a tank, no wonder they left a residue.

You should be putting approx. 500g's per 10 to 15 litre, and even then that's a little on the heavy side, but this can differ depending on your tank and how it keeps its temperature, the better it is at staying the hot the less dip tank powder you need.

Overall it should be about a 5% mixture. 5% caustic pearl to 95 parts tepid water, never hot water.

8 or 9 tubs of astonish is roughly 4kg also Adrian, (500g) a tub, our tanks hold 60litres and when we used caustic it was never more then 2-3 tubs, never had a issue with white residue or struggles to clean the racks.
